The inscription on this building on McKinley Square, where 169th Street crosses Boston Road, the Bronx, has seen better days. The square was named for the assassinated president, William Mckinley, and the McKinley Building on the north side of the square seems to have been built ca. 1904. New York city directories listed "McKinley Bldg (offices)" at either 1303, 1299-1303, or 1301 Boston Road, from 1906 to 1920.

This ad for the James Butler Grocery Stores from 1904 gives its location as 2 McKinley Building, Cor. 169th Street and Boston Road.
